OS:WIndows10
使用ツール:コマンドプロンプト
特定のポート番号を使用しているプロセスの確認
以下のコマンドを実行する。 ポート番号が8080の場合は
netstat -ano | find "8080"
パラメータ | 用途 |
---|---|
netstat | ホストのネットワーク接続状態やソケット/インターフェイスごとのネットワーク統計の確認など |
(-a) | 現在のすべての接続を表示 |
(-n) | 出力をIPアドレスなど数値のみに抑制 |
(-o) | プロセスIDを表示 |
find | テキストの検索 |
プロセスを終了させる
taskkill /f /pid <プロセスID>
パラメータ | 用途 |
---|---|
taskkill | タスクを終了させる |
/f | 強制終了 |
/pid | プロセスIDの指定 |
実行結果が
> netstat -ano | find "8080"
TCP 0.0.0.0:8080 0.0.0.0:0 LISTENING 12345
TCP [::]:8080 [::]:0 LISTENING 12346
だった場合は以下の通り
taskkill /f /pid 12345
リンク
コメント